7. Massive Destructive Force

If you were left alone in a room with a tin of paint, some string and a plate of hot food, and then asked to make a mess, you'd probably take a pretty good shot at it. You might throw the food on the floor or at the wall and use the paint to draw some stick people. You'd consider putting the string in the paint and then leaving it everywhere. That would still be nothing compared to the formidable force of destruction a small child is capable of.

We don't know if it's a magical power, but children can create incredible amounts of mess with minimal resources. They can make a small bowl of soup cover an entire room. They can make one crayon last long enough to color in a whole wall. Worst of all, it feels like they can do it faster than the eye can see! All you did was check your phone for thirty seconds, and now you have a cleaning job that's going to take three hours.
